Market Structures: Perfect Competition vs Monopoly
Market structures describe how firms compete in different types of markets. The four main structures — perfect competition, monopolistic competition, oligopoly, and monopoly — differ in the number of firms, type of product, barriers to entry, and pricing power.
Key Takeaways
- Perfect competition: Many firms, identical products, no barriers to entry, firms are price takers (P = MR = MC in long run).
- Monopolistic competition: Many firms, differentiated products, low barriers, firms have some pricing power but earn zero economic profit in the long run.
- Oligopoly: Few firms, interdependent decision-making, high barriers to entry. Game theory applies here.
- Monopoly: One firm, unique product, very high barriers. The firm is a price maker and can earn long-run economic profit.
The Four Market Structures Explained
Market structures are one of the most tested topics on the AP Microeconomics exam. The key to mastering them is understanding how each structure differs and, more importantly, how firms in each structure maximize profit.
All firms maximize profit (or minimize loss) where MR = MC — marginal revenue equals marginal cost. This rule never changes. What changes across market structures is the relationship between price, marginal revenue, and the demand curve.
In perfect competition, each firm is so small relative to the market that it can't influence the price. The firm's demand curve is perfectly horizontal at the market price, meaning P = MR. In the short run, firms can earn economic profit or incur losses. In the long run, entry and exit drive economic profit to zero.
In monopoly, the firm IS the market. It faces the entire downward-sloping market demand curve. Because it must lower the price on ALL units to sell one more unit, MR is always less than price (MR < P). The monopolist produces less output and charges a higher price than a perfectly competitive market would, creating deadweight loss.
Monopolistic competition is the hybrid — many firms with slightly differentiated products (think restaurants or clothing brands). In the short run, it looks like monopoly (downward-sloping demand, MR < P). In the long run, it looks like perfect competition (zero economic profit because new firms enter).
Oligopoly is the trickiest because firms' decisions depend on what their competitors do. This is where game theory, the prisoner's dilemma, and Nash equilibrium come in. The AP exam focuses on understanding strategic interdependence rather than complex calculations.
Market Structures on the AP Micro Exam
Market structures represent roughly 25% of the AP Microeconomics exam — the single largest topic weight. You need to be able to draw and label graphs for all four structures.
For each structure, know how to: (1) draw the graph showing demand, MR, MC, and ATC curves, (2) identify the profit-maximizing output (where MR = MC), (3) identify the profit-maximizing price (go up to the demand curve from MR = MC output), and (4) shade the area of economic profit or loss.
The AP exam frequently asks you to compare structures: "How does the long-run equilibrium of a monopolistically competitive firm differ from perfect competition?" The answer: both earn zero economic profit, but the monopolistically competitive firm produces at a point where P > MC (allocative inefficiency) and doesn't produce at minimum ATC (productive inefficiency).
For oligopoly, focus on game theory basics: dominant strategies, Nash equilibrium, and the prisoner's dilemma. You won't need to solve complex games, but you should be able to identify equilibrium in a simple payoff matrix.
Common Mistakes Students Make
- Confusing the firm's demand curve with the market demand curve. In perfect competition, the market demand curve slopes down, but each firm's demand curve is horizontal.
- Forgetting that MR < P for all imperfect competitors. Only in perfect competition does P = MR. For monopoly, monopolistic competition, and oligopoly, MR is always below the demand curve.
- Saying monopolistic competition earns profit in the long run. It doesn't — entry of new firms drives economic profit to zero, just like perfect competition.

All firms maximize profit by producing where marginal revenue equals marginal cost (MR = MC). If MR > MC, the firm should produce more. If MR < MC, the firm should produce less. This rule applies to perfect competition, monopolistic competition, oligopoly, and monopoly.
A monopoly restricts output below the socially optimal level (where P = MC) and charges a higher price. The units that would have been produced in a competitive market but aren't produced by the monopolist represent the deadweight loss — transactions that would benefit both buyers and sellers but don't happen.
A monopoly is the only seller in the market with high barriers to entry, so it can maintain long-run economic profit. Monopolistic competition has many sellers with differentiated products and low barriers — so new firms enter when profits exist, driving economic profit to zero in the long run.
